WHAT’S THE ROLE
We’re looking for a proactive and personable HR Assistant to join our People team and provide high-quality support across a wide range of HR activities. This is a fantastic opportunity for someone with strong administrative skills and a passion for people to contribute to our dynamic and collaborative environment.
WHAT YOU’LL BE DOING
- Act as the first point of contact for HR-related queries, delivering a professional and friendly service to our people managers and colleagues.
- Manage the shared HR inbox alongside other HR Assistants.
- Provide day-to-day administrative support including diary management, correspondence, database maintenance, and payroll administration.
- Track, monitor, and report on key HR metrics.
- Independently manage HR processes such as employee onboarding, offboarding, and parental leave.
- Conduct new starter inductions and support onboarding initiatives.
- Maintain and update HRIS and benefits platforms, offering system support where needed.
- Assist with Global Mobility initiatives and onboarding.
- Take minutes in employee relations meetings and exit interviews.
- Support HR Advisors and Business Partners with projects across the employee lifecycle including succession planning, reward, learning & development, compliance, wellbeing, and engagement.
WHAT YOU’LL BRING
- Good understanding of HR processes and employment legislation.
- Strong organisational and administrative skills.
- High attention to detail and accuracy.
- Great listening skills and a personable, approachable manner.
- Ability to work collaboratively across the business and engage relevant stakeholders.
BONUS IF YOU HAVE
- Previous experience in a similar HR role.
- Previous experience using a HR Information System.
- Keen interest in pursuing CIPD qualifications.
